C13H18N2 — CID 62306250
3-(1-phenylpropylamino)butanenitrile (PubChem CID 62306250) has the molecular formula C13H18N2 and a molecular weight of 202.30 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-(1-phenylpropylamino)butanenitrile.
| Compound Name | 3-(1-phenylpropylamino)butanenitrile |
|---|---|
| PubChem CID | 62306250 |
| Molecular Formula | C13H18N2 |
| Molecular Weight | 202.30 g/mol |
| Exact Mass | 202.15 |
| IUPAC Name | 3-(1-phenylpropylamino)butanenitrile |
| SMILES | CCC(NC(C)CC#N)c1ccccc1 |
| InChI | InChI=1S/C13H18N2/c1-3-13(15-11(2)9-10-14)12-7-5-4-6-8-12/h4-8,11,13,15H,3,9H2,1-2H3 |
| InChIKey | ARWUYXXAXJRINN-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
| XLogP | 3.03 |
| TPSA | 35.82 Ų |
| H-Bond Donors | 1 |
| H-Bond Acceptors | 2 |
| Rotatable Bonds | 5 |
| Heavy Atoms | 15 |
